10. Successful leaders see the opportunities in every difficulty rather than the difficulty in every opportunity.
- Reed Markham
9. Innovation distinguishes between a leader and a follower.
– Steve Jobs
8. Tend to the people, and they will tend to the business.
– John Maxwell
7. Leaders think and talk about the solutions. Followers think and talk about the problems.
– Brian Tracy
6. The smartest thing I ever did was to hire my weakness.
– Sara Blakely
5. You manage things; you lead people.
– Admiral Grace Murray Hopper
4. Leadership is the art of giving people a platform for spreading ideas that work.
– Seth Godin
3. Leadership is the capacity to translate vision into reality.
– Warren Bennis
2. Great leaders are almost always great simplifiers, who can cut through argument, debate and doubt to offer a solution everybody can understand.
– Colin Powell
1. To lead people, walk beside them ... As for the best leaders, the people do not notice their existence. The next best, the people honor and praise. The next, the people fear; and the next, the people hate ... When the best leader's work is done the people say, 'We did it ourselves!'
– Lao Tsu
